Synergy 2002 R.E.I. INC., Set to Host Their Annual Celebrity Golf Tournament on July 17, 2006
Synergy 2002 R.E.I. Inc., brings together celebrities, athletes and businesses at their annual celebrity golf tournament benefiting Los Angeles-based charity GBC - Giving Back Corporation.
Los Angeles, CA (PRWEB) July 4, 2006 -- On Monday, July 17, 2006, Synergy 2002 R.E.I. will play host to the Synergy 2002 R.E.I. Celebrity Golf Tournament to be held at Mountain Gate Country Club located at 12445 MountainGate Drive in Los Angeles, CA. Registration will begin at 9:30am with continental breakfast served during and before the 11:00am Shotgun start.
The purpose of the tournament is to raise funds for the Los Angeles-based GBC-Giving Back Corporation, a 501©3 organization, whose mission is to help, support, motivate and provide guidance to inner city youth. GBC has several programs, which includes activities through summer camps with local organizations such as the YMCA, YWCA and the Boys and Girls Club. Through their various awards program, students are offered numerous scholarships including Books & Supplies Award, Tutoring Award, Community Service Award, Teacher’s Classroom Award and Camp Scholarship Award.
The tournament’s host, Synergy 2002 R.E.I. is a real estate investment group, which has properties in Arizona, California and Texas. Their retail franchising division includes several Wing Stop and Quiznos restaurants. “We are excited to be involved with GBC to help raise funds for the organization,” explains Gamal Hasan, VP and General Manager for Synergy 2002 R.E.I. Dale Johnson, President and CEO for Synergy 2002 R.E.I. states, “GBC was our first choice in regards to an organization to have an affiliation with because of the same values and goals geared toward giving back to the community.”
Sponsors for this year’s tournament include BMW, Rockstar Energy Drink, Athlete Talent Services, The Castle Agency, Smart and Final, The JetBlue Challenge and MilkCrate Concepts. Registered participants will have a chance to play alongside celebrities and athletes to win great prizes including a BMW, all-expense paid trips for two and cash prizes up to $50,000.
